The Dalai Lama returns to Dharamshala after European tour
His Holiness the Dalai Lama today returned to his exile home town of Dharamshala after a hectic 15-day tour of Europe. Hundreds of Tibetans, local Indians and tourists lined up the streets to welcome the Dalai Lama with traditional Tibetan scarves
China forcing Burmese refugees back into warzone, says HRW
Chinese authorities are forcing back into Burma, ethnic Kachin refugees who have fled civil war, and is denying basic care to many who remain, a human rights group said this week.
Australian House Speaker and parliamentarians meet Dr Sangay
In the Australian capital of Canberra, Kalon Tripa Dr Lobsang Sangay met with a group of around 30 parliamentarians, including House Speaker Peter Slipper, Wednesday.
Former political prisoners observe International Torture Day
The Gu Chu Sum Former Political Prisoner’s Movement of Tibet, along with the Department of Health of the Central Tibetan Administration observed the International Torture Day on June 26.
